Comparing eSIM and Traditional SIM Cards

Within the dynamic field of mobile innovation, portable devices are constantly being upgraded with new features and functionalities. The rise of eSIMs (embedded Subscriber Identity Modules) is a key trend to watch. Yet how do these new technologies compare to their traditional counterparts? We will the key comparisons between eSIMs and traditional SIM cards to help you make an informed decision.

  • By tradition,traditional SIMs are physical cards that sit in a SIM slot.
  • On the other hand,, an eSIM is a digital subscriber identification module installed on the device circuit.
  • Whereas traditionally traditional SIMs can be easily used in multiple devices when moved,eSIMs are built-in and not designed for physical swapping.
  • Also, eSIMs offer greater range of options as they allow you to switch carriers without physically changing your SIM card.

eSIM's Influence on the IoT World

The surge in connected gadgets has propelled the connected ecosystem into the prominence. In this rapidly evolving landscape, eSIM technology is emerging as a game-changer, significantly impacting the way we work with IoT sensors.

Legacy removable SIMs| present challenges in terms of large deployments for large-scale IoT installations. eSIMs, on the other aspect, offer a scalable solution by taking away the necessity for physical SIM removables. That built-in adaptability makes possible seamless device onboarding, cutting the burden associated with IoT launches.

  • Plus, eSIM technology fortify security posture by presenting safer platform for managing user authentication. This is critical in the IoT context, where valuable information are often communicated and archived across distributed device fleets
